[0001] This invention belongs to the field of aerospace hole-making technology, specifically relating to a fixture for simulating small hole making. Background Technology
[0002] Automatic feed drills are commonly used machining tools in aerospace equipment hole-making processes. The research and optimization of automatic feed drills requires the design of a machining test platform. Numerous hole-making experiments are conducted using the automatic feed drill, and the machining effects are observed and the machining quality is measured to allow for modifications to the key structural parameters of the automatic feed drill, thereby achieving the goal of optimizing the automatic feed drill.
[0003] When designing a machining testing platform, it is essential to consider that the platform must accurately reproduce all characteristics of the actual machining conditions. For example, for deep hole drilling in confined spaces, a small-volume automated deep hole drilling device is required. Traditional machining testing methods involve drilling holes directly on the workpiece, which results in expensive workpieces, non-reusable workpieces after drilling, difficult clamping, low testing efficiency, and is not conducive to large-scale experiments. Therefore, the current lack of efficient and low-cost machining testing methods hinders the development and optimization of corresponding equipment due to the lack of effective verification methods for its machining performance.
[0004] Currently, there are few design achievements for machining and testing platforms for different working conditions. Ren Zhijun et al. of Shanghai Yuecheng Electromechanical Co., Ltd. disclosed a four-axis testing fixture for machining aerospace parts (authorization announcement number CN219170697U). This fixture can quickly clamp and change the workpiece under test while ensuring testing accuracy. The workpiece position is controlled by an adjustable support, significantly improving the efficiency of testing experiments. However, in testing experiments, this patent does not simulate the deep hole machining condition in small spaces sufficiently well, failing to reproduce the important characteristic of variable distance between two workpieces. This results in unintuitive experimental results and cannot completely replace the results obtained from machining experiments under the original machining conditions. Zhou Liang et al. of Zhejiang Zhengde Brake Co., Ltd. disclosed a multi-hole machining fixture for caliper brakes (authorization announcement number CN217800291U). This fixture can quickly clamp and change the workpiece under test. By rotating a turntable, it automatically adjusts the position of the brake fixing plate, enabling multi-hole machining in conjunction with a drilling rig. However, this patent can only clamp one workpiece at a time, and it cannot reproduce the characteristics of the tool passing through multiple workpieces when dealing with deep hole or multi-hole drilling in small spaces.
[0005] Therefore, there is an urgent need to develop a machining fixture and tooling that can simulate small hole drilling tests at low cost and high efficiency, while ensuring machining accuracy and working condition requirements, to meet the testing and machining needs of large-diameter through-hole structures. [0006] To overcome the shortcomings of the prior art, this invention proposes a fixture and tooling for simulating small hole drilling.
[0007] The technical solution of the present invention:
[0008] A fixture for simulating small hole drilling includes a support base 1, a tool guide 2, and a workpiece mounting base 3;
[0009] The tool guide 2 includes a front drill sleeve 203 and a rear drill sleeve installed inside the automatic feed drill 4; slots A2 are provided on the front drill sleeve support 202 and the rear drill sleeve support 201, which are bolted to the support base 1 through threaded holes A1; one side of the bottom of the front drill sleeve support 202 and the rear drill sleeve support 201 is provided with a positioning vertical surface B2, which is precisely matched with the boss vertical surface A3 on the support base 1; wedge block one 204 and wedge block two 205 are respectively installed on the other side of the front drill sleeve support 202 and the rear drill sleeve support 201 for pressing. Two mating planes are tightened; the front drill sleeve support 202 and the rear drill sleeve support 201 are adjusted in axial position on the support base 1 by reinstalling bolts; the front drill sleeve support 202 has a bushing mounting hole, and the front drill sleeve 203 is installed in the mounting hole and connected to the front drill sleeve support 202 by bolts; the rear drill sleeve support 201 has a rear drill sleeve mounting hole and a pull stud mounting hole. During hole making, the rear drill sleeve installed in the automatic feed drill 4 mates with the rear drill sleeve support 201, and the machining tool 401 mates with the front drill sleeve 203. The rotational freedom of the automatic feed drill 4 is restricted by the pull stud, so as to realize the fixation of the equipment and the guidance of the tool.
[0010] The workpiece mounting base 3 includes a workpiece support base 301, a workpiece positioning base 303, and a clamping bolt 304. The workpiece support base 301 is mounted on the support base 1 by bolts. The bottom side is provided with a positioning vertical surface B2, which is in high-precision engagement with the boss vertical surface A3 on the support base 1. A wedge block 3 206 is installed on the other side of the workpiece support base 301 to clamp the two mating surfaces. The workpiece positioning base 303 is connected to the workpiece support base 301 by bolts. A threaded hole is provided on the top of the workpiece support base 301, which is used to engage with the clamping bolt 304.
[0011] The replaceable workpiece 302 is a set of components, with a center hole having the same initial hole diameter as in actual small-hole deep-hole machining conditions. In testing experiments, it simulates small-hole deep-hole machining processes such as reaming and boring. When changing workpieces, the replaceable workpiece 302 is inserted from the side of the workpiece mounting base 3. The outer cylindrical surface C1 of the replaceable workpiece 302 mates with the V-shaped groove surface B1 on the workpiece support base 301, ensuring the radial positional accuracy of the replaceable workpiece 302. The replaceable workpiece 302 has a slot on its side. When installing a workpiece, the replaceable workpiece 302 is placed in first, and then the clamping bolt 304 is screwed into the threaded hole. The bottom surface of the clamping bolt 304 presses against the bottom surface C3 of the slot in the replaceable workpiece 302, restricting the rotational freedom of the replaceable workpiece 302. A cylinder is provided at the front end of the clamping bolt 304, and the outer cylindrical surface of the cylinder mates with the two end faces C2 of the slot in the replaceable workpiece 302, restricting the axial freedom of the replaceable workpiece 302.
[0012] The workpiece support seat 301 is separated at the top and connected at the bottom, forming a double-fork lug structure.
[0013] Multiple workpiece support seats 301 are installed on the support base 1 at the same time. The positioning vertical surface B2 opened on the side of all workpiece support seats 301 is in contact with the boss vertical surface A3 opened on the support base 1. The axial position of any workpiece support seat 301 can be adjusted by disassembling and assembling fasteners.
[0014] The replaceable workpiece 302 is clamped and released from both sides of the workpiece mounting base 3 by tightening and loosening the clamping bolts 304.
[0015] The beneficial effects of this invention are:
[0016] (1) The simulated small hole drilling fixture of the present invention can quickly adjust the axial relative position of the processing equipment, the front drill sleeve and the workpiece, as well as the distance between the two workpieces by reinstalling the bolts during processing and testing, thus simulating a variety of processing scenarios with high efficiency.
[0017] (2) The simulated small hole drilling fixture of the present invention allows for batch processing of interchangeable workpieces, which are loaded into the workpiece mounting base from the side. Tightening the clamping bolt can simultaneously restrict the axial and rotational degrees of freedom of the interchangeable workpiece, and loosening the clamping bolt allows the interchangeable workpiece to be removed. This achieves control of workpiece clamping and release using only one clamping bolt, significantly improving the efficiency of processing and testing experiments and reducing costs.
[0018] (3) The simulated small hole drilling fixture of the present invention has a workpiece support seat for clamping the workpiece and simulating the machining conditions, which reduces the cost of consumables while restoring the workpiece characteristics of deep hole drilling in a small space. During the machining test, the workpiece can be quickly changed by rotating the clamping bolt. Different working conditions can be simulated by adjusting the axial position of the machining equipment, the front drill sleeve and the workpiece. The drilling process and the quality of the small hole can be observed, the optimal machining equipment parameters can be selected and applied to the actual machining conditions, and the drilling equipment can be optimized through the simulation of drilling experiments on the test platform. [0028] The small hole testing and machining fixture is designed for double-forked lug workpieces used in the automatic drilling of deep holes in small spaces. It consists of two hollow workpieces that make up the forks, which are connected as a whole at the far end. The relative positions of the two forks can vary.
[0029] The front drill bushing support 202, rear drill bushing support 201, and workpiece support 301 have slots and are connected to the threaded holes on the support base 1 by bolts. One side of each of the front drill bushing support 202, rear drill bushing support 201, and workpiece support 301 has a high-precision fit with the vertical surface A3 of the boss on the support base 1, and the other side fits against wedge blocks 204, 205, and 206, which are bolted to the support base 1, thus tightening the mating surfaces. The front drill bushing support 202 has bushing mounting holes, and the front drill bushing 203 mates with these holes and is connected to the front drill bushing support 202 by bolts.
[0030] The rear drill sleeve support 201 has a rear drill sleeve mounting hole and a pull stud mounting hole. The rear drill sleeve installed inside the automatic feed drill 4 mates with the rear drill sleeve support 201 and is fixed to the rear drill sleeve support 201 by pull studs. The machining tool 401 mates with the front drill sleeve 203 to realize the installation of the hole-making equipment.
[0031] The workpiece positioning seat 303 is connected to the workpiece support seat 301 by bolts, and the clamping bolt 304 engages with the threaded hole in the workpiece positioning seat 303. The replaceable workpiece 302 is a set-like component with a center hole equal to the initial hole diameter in the actual small-hole deep-hole machining condition, and a groove on its side. The outer cylindrical surface C1 of the replaceable workpiece 302 mates with the V-groove B1 in the workpiece support seat 301, and the two end faces C2 of the groove of the replaceable workpiece 302 mate with the outer cylindrical surface of the cylindrical part of the clamping bolt 304, restricting the axial degree of freedom of the workpiece. The bottom surface of the groove of the replaceable workpiece 302 mates with the bottom surface of the clamping bolt 304, restricting the rotational degree of freedom of the workpiece, thus realizing the quick clamping and positioning of the workpiece.
[0032] By adjusting the positions of the front drill bushing support 202, the rear drill bushing support 201, and the workpiece support 301, the distance between different drill templates and the workpiece in actual machining is simulated, causing changes in the installation stability of the hole-making equipment. The hole-making quality corresponding to this fixture position is then tested. This allows for the selection of the optimal fixture method for achieving the best hole-making quality during actual machining, while keeping the machining parameters constant.
